How Santa Fe NM Police Blotter: A Daily Digest of Arrests and Incidents Actually Works

At its core, a Santa Fe NM Police Blotter: A Daily Digest of Arrests and Incidents functions as a summarized log of publicly available police reports, released on a recurring schedule such as daily or weekly. These digests typically highlight the date, time, general nature of the incident, location descriptors, and case status, while omitting graphic or sensitive details. For someone new to the concept, imagine a concise, mobile-optimized briefing that allows you to scan key points in minutes rather than searching through longer official documents. The format is designed for clarity, with standardized headings and neutral language that keeps the focus on facts. By organizing information into digestible sections, it becomes easier to follow patterns, spot trends, or simply stay informed about the general flow of local activity. This structure supports both casual readers and those who prefer a more systematic approach to community updates.

What kind of incidents are usually included?

The contents of a Santa Fe NM Police Blotter: A Daily Digest of Arrests and Incidents generally focus on non-sensitive, publicly permissible information, such as arrests, citations, reported thefts, vandalism, traffic-related events, and other non-confidential matters. Details are often summarized in broad terms, avoiding unnecessary personal identifiers or graphic context. For example, an entry might note a vehicle burglary in a specific neighborhood, an arrest related to public intoxication, or a report of unauthorized trespassing, all described in a factual, unembellished manner. This approach keeps the digest informative while respecting privacy and community standards. By filtering out sensitive or graphic content, the format remains accessible to a wide audience, including families and individuals who want to stay aware without encountering disturbing material.

Things People Often Misunderstand

A common misconception is that a Santa Fe NM Police Blotter: A Daily Digest of Arrests and Incidents reflects the full crime picture in a city or neighborhood. In reality, these digests typically highlight only publicly shared reports, which represent a subset of all activity. Many incidents never reach this stage due to resolution, privacy, or resource priorities. Another misunderstanding is that each entry implies guilt or ongoing legal action, when in fact many cases are preliminary or later closed without charges. Recognizing this distinction is crucial for avoiding unfair judgments. Additionally, some assume that higher incident counts in certain areas mean those places are inherently more dangerous, without considering factors like population density, reporting rates, or enforcement presence. Correcting these misunderstandings builds trust in the format and supports more nuanced, community-minded thinking about local safety.
